WHAT IS CRANIOSACRAL THERAPY?

CranioSacral Therapy is a gentle non invasive treatment which works to free restrictions within the CranioSacral system. The CranioSacral system is composed of a waterproof membrane that encases the brain and spinal cord, cerebrospinal fluid is contained within this membrane. The CranioSacral therapist uses various techniques to locate where these restrictions may be, and applies very gentle techniques to bring the system back into balance. One of the ways in which a restriction is located is by assessing the quality of the CranioSacral rhythm.

The CranioSacral rhythm is produced by the production of cerebro-spinal fluid. This fluid is produced by the choroid plexus which are found in the ventricles in the centre of the brain, and is mainly made up from blood plasma. Cerebro-spinal fluid circulates through the ventricles and surrounds and bathes the brain and central nervous system. It provides nerve cells with nutrients, and acts as a cushion for the cortex, part of our brain structure. Disorders of cerebro-spinal fluid can affect intracranial blood flow creating a variety of negative reactions throughout the body

The CranioSacral system is encased in connective tissue. This connective tissue, when unrestricted, allows the cranium (the bones in the skull) and sacrum (tail bone) to move freely and accommodate the expansive and contractive influence of the CranioSacral rhythm.

Trauma and stress can affect the various connective tissues that influence the CranioSacral system. This can cause restrictions and patterns of strain affecting the ability of the cranial bones, spine and sacrum to move freely. This will change the quality and performance of the CranioSacral rhythm and can potentially create pain and illness.

WHAT TO EXPECT

When you come for CranioSacral treatment a full medical history will be taken. The treatment is done through clothing with you lying on a treatment couch. The therapist will then use their hands to palpate and listen to your body, and follow its leads in order to help you. This can mean that the area being touched is distant from the site of pain or discomfort. We want to find the problem, not get misled by the symptom. The pressure applied by the therapist is very light and rarely exceeds five grams. This is to prevent the body from going into a protective response, and allows for maximum relaxation.
